Join local astronomy experts, Tony and Carole La Conte, from Stargazing for Everyone along with other astronomy enthusiasts, on Saturday, March 28, 2020 at the Desert Outdoor Center at Lake Pleasant.
Tony will share information about the night sky at 7:30 pm. and after the presentation, guests are invited to meander over to the professional, high-grade telescopes where they can view distant galaxies, star clusters and the moon. In addition to the stargazing program, this family-friendly event will feature kid’s coloring sheets, and a craft. Guests can also enjoy the Center’s animal exhibit hall full of desert critters as well.
Burgers, hot dogs and chilled beverages are available for purchase during the event brought to you by the Friends of the Desert Outdoor Center.
Attendees are encouraged to bring digital cameras and cell phones to take photos through the telescopes. Additional items guests may want to bring include binoculars, lawn chairs or blankets for seating, and a flashlight.
